BMS new boys: Ferdinando Monfardini and Giorgio Mondini

19.03.2007: BMS new boys: Ferdinando Monfardini and Giorgio Mondini


Aston Martin Racing BMS has signed up two exciting young drivers, fresh from single-seaters, to drive the nr 22 Aston Martin DBR9. We spoke to them in Nogaro ...

Ferdinando, this season is going to be your first season in the FIA GT Championship, what did you do before?

FM : "I raced in F3000 in 2004, then I did two years in GP2, one of the greatest single-seater series. Single-seater cars are really different from GT cars. First of all they are single make Championships; I have always done Championships with only one make of tyres and one type of car! The cars are also very different, and in the FIA GT Championship you have to work more on the cars to find the performance, the set-up is very important in order to have a good car."

Why did you choose the FIA GT Championship?

FM : "In GP2, if you are supported by a manufacturer or a big sponsor, who is involved in Formula One, you can drive a better car, in a top team. If not… it is much more difficult for you! So I decided to go to GT racing, because if I want to carry on racing, and to be a professional racing driver, it is the only way. "

What do you think about GT racing so far?

FM : "The FIA GT Championship is very strong, with a lot of professional drivers, top cars, top teams, and strong manufacturers like Aston Martin. I have to change my way of driving, from short races against your competitors, where you have to push from the start to the finish, to endurance racing with a co-driver.

The races are much more strategic, you really need to race with your head. It is new for me to work with a team-mate, in a real association, and not for myself alone. My motivation is very strong this year, and I’m convinced that is a good point in order to get good results in this Championship."

Giorgio, where did you race before?

GM : "I started my career in 2001 in the Formula Renault Eurocup, where I also raced in 2002. In 2003 I started in the Formula Renault V6, and I won the Championship in 2004. Then in 2005 I raced in the World Series by Renault; in the middle of the 2005 season I switched to GP2, where I also raced in 2006. On the same time I was a test driver in Formula One for Midland F1. It was very interesting to drive a Formula One, I learned a lot and I understood a lot of different things. I did about 5000 kilometers in the Midland F1."

What is your program this season?

GM : "I’m going to do the FIA GT Championship with the BMS Scuderia Italia Aston Martin DBR9, and I’m planned to test again in Formula One. I have one more test with Midland F1, and if I do well in the FIA GT Championship, I will test more."

Why did you choose the FIA GT Championship?

GM : "I know this Championship quite well, as Stephane Ratel is a great friend. Then when I was racing in Formula Renault Eurocup it was in the same meetings as the FIA GT Championship, so I was able to see how good this Championship is. I was looking for a Championship with very professional team, close to what I have known in single-seater series.

With a lot of professional teams and manufacturers involved in this Championship, the FIA GT Championship was the best solution. BMS is a good choice, very professional. We are supported by Pirelli, and I’m sure that we can do something great."

Two young drivers in the same cars, with not a lot of experience in GT Racing… it is going to be a learning season for you?

GM : "We need time… we need to get used to the car, but it is going to be interesting. There are a lot of drivers with a strong experience in this Championship, but we will work to be on their level very fast. I did around 40 laps in Monza, 40 laps in Nogaro… then we are going straight to the first race in Zhuhai! We have to work by ourselves and we are going to discover several points in Zhuhai. The team, Aston Martin Racing BMS Suderia Italia, is going to help us a lot, and Jamie Davies and abio Babini are also a big reference for us. With them we are going to learn quickly."

What was your first feeling with this car?

GM : "Before first getting in the car, I thought there would be a big difference between a single seater car and our Aston Martin… but in fact there are fewer differences than we could have imagined. In fact, when we get used to the car, the only big difference is the weight! The engine, the brakes, the body… it is a really good package."
